My Buying Guides on Marigold Oil For Skin

Why I Look for Marigold Oil for Skin

When I shop for marigold oil, I look for something that feels gentle, nourishing, and suitable for everyday skin care. I like that marigold oil is often chosen for soothing dry or sensitive skin, so I pay attention to how it is made and what it contains.

Check the Ingredient List First

My first step is always reading the label. I prefer marigold oil products with simple ingredients and no unnecessary additives. If I see artificial fragrances, harsh preservatives, or too many fillers, I usually skip it.

Choose the Right Type of Marigold Oil

I make sure I know whether I am buying pure marigold-infused oil, a blend, or a product with marigold extract. For skin use, I usually prefer a clean, skin-friendly formula that clearly states how marigold is included.

Look for Skin-Friendly Carrier Oils

If the marigold oil is blended, I check the carrier oil too. I personally like oils such as jojoba, almond, or coconut, depending on my skin type. A good carrier oil can make the product feel better on my skin and improve absorption.

Pay Attention to Skin Type Compatibility

I always think about my own skin type before buying. If my skin is dry, I look for richer oils. If my skin is oily or acne-prone, I choose lighter formulas that won’t feel heavy or clog my pores.

Prefer Cold-Pressed or Naturally Extracted Options

When possible, I choose oils that are cold-pressed or naturally extracted. I feel these methods often preserve more of the plant’s natural qualities. It gives me more confidence in the quality of the product.

Check Packaging Quality

I like marigold oil that comes in dark glass bottles because they help protect the oil from light. I avoid packaging that looks flimsy or clear, since that may reduce shelf life and product quality.

Read Reviews Before Buying

I always check customer reviews to see how the oil performs on real skin. I look for comments about texture, scent, absorption, and whether it caused irritation. Reviews help me avoid products that sound good but don’t work well.

Consider Scent and Texture

I prefer a mild natural scent and a texture that spreads easily. If the oil feels too greasy or smells too strong, I know I probably won’t use it regularly. Comfort matters a lot in my buying decision.

Check for Patch Test Advice

Before using any new marigold oil, I make sure the product recommends a patch test. Even though it may be natural, I know my skin can react differently, so I like brands that encourage safe use.

Compare Price and Quantity

I compare the price with the bottle size and ingredient quality. I don’t always choose the cheapest option, because I want something effective and trustworthy. For me, value matters more than low cost alone.
